Analisis Rasio Solvabilitas (DAR, DER, TIE) Pada PT Bank Central Asia Tbk Tahun 2020-2022 Rahayu, Rina; Wiska, Mayroza; Ermawati, Eka
Innovative: Journal Of Social Science Research Vol. 3 No. 6 (2023): Innovative: Journal Of Social Science Research
Publisher : Universitas Pahlawan Tuanku Tambusai

Show Abstract | Download Original | Original Source | Check in Google Scholar

Abstract

Penelitian ini bertujuan untuk mengetahui dan menganalisis debt to asset ratio, debt to equity ratio dan times interest earned pada PT Bank Central Asia Tbk tahun 2020-2022. Penelitian ini dilakukan melalui website resmi Bursa Efek Indonesia (BEI) di situs www.idx.co.id. Sumber data yang digunakan adalah data sekunder berupa laporan keuangan periode tahun 2020-2022. Teknik analisis data yang digunakan dalam penelitian ini teknik analisis deskriptif kualitatif yaitu data yang berupa angka-angka yang meliputi laporan keuangan berupa neraca dan laporan laba rugi yang menggambarkan keadaan atau peristiwa pada perusahaan secara nyata. Hasil dari penelitian dengan menggunakan debt to asset ratio, debt to equity ratio dan times interest earned menunjukkan bahwa kondisi keuangan PT Bank Central Asia Tbk selama periode 2020-2022 menunjukkan keadaan yang kurang baik. Hal ini dibuktikannya perusahaan tidak mampu melunasi hutang-hutang pada pihak luar dan hasil analisis tidak memenuhi standar umum rata-rata industri. PT Bank Central Asia Tbk hendaknya terus memperhatikan kenaikan jumlah aktiva lancar yang dimiliki sebelum menambah jumlah hutang. Dengan menambah jumlah hutang tanpa memperhitungkan jumlah aktiva lancar yang ada, tidak menutup kemungkinan perusahaan akan mengalami kesulitan dalam memenuhi kewajiban-kewajibannya. Dilihat dari solvabilitas perusahaan, sebaiknya perusahaan mengurangi jumlah hutang jangka panjang sehingga pendanaan operasi perusahaan tidak banyak di biayai oleh hutang.

Pengaruh Pencemaran Air Terhadap Gerakan Operkulum Ikan Nila Rahayu, Rina; Ismawati, Riva
Justek : Jurnal Sains dan Teknologi Vol 8, No 1 (2025): Maret
Publisher : Unversitas Muhammadiyah Mataram

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.31764/justek.v8i1.28850

Abstract

Abstract:  Water is very important for fish biota and fish need to get water quality that is maintained clean without any toxic substances in it. Water pollution due to toxic substances inhibits metabolic processes in fish. The purpose of the research is to determine the effect of water pollution on the operculum movement of tilapia. The research method used was an experiment using 3 fish in each treatment. The results showed that clean water and river water had levels in accordance with Indonesian national standards. Sewer water and tofu waste water do not comply with Indonesian national standards for fish survival. Toxic substances contained in sewer water and tofu waste water cause fish operculum movement very quickly and fish experience death. Tilapia in clean water and river water did not experience death and operculum movement was normal. This research can be used as an illustration that water pollution will damage aquatic biota and cause death.Abstrak: Air sangat berperan penting untuk biota ikan dan ikan perlu mendapatkan kualitas air yang kualitas airnya terjaga bersih tanpa adanya zat toksik di dalamnya. The Application of PjBL with STEM Integration: Its Effect on Science Problem-Solving Abilities Subekti, Ananda Oktaviani; Rahayu, Rina; Trisnowati, Eli
Jurnal Inovasi Pendidikan IPA Vol. 11 No. 1: April 2025
Publisher : Faculty of Mathematics and Natural Sciences, Universitas Negeri Yogyakarta

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.21831/jipi.v11i1.77715

Abstract

This study aims to investigate the effectiveness of the PjBL Model with the STEM Approach in improving junior high school students' science problem-solving abilities. It is a quasi-experiment with a nonequivalent control group design. The population is grade VIII students of State Junior High School 3 Magelang, and the sample is grade VIIIB and VIIIF students, established by using the purposive sampling technique, with VIII B students as the experimental class and VIIIF students as the control class. The data were collected using a test. The results showed the post-test scores of the experimental class were higher than those of the control class with the sig. (2-tailed) < 0.05, namely 0.000 from the independent sample t-test. The N-gain test shows that the N-gain of the experimental class is higher than that of the control class (0.678> 0.412), both in moderate criteria, so it can be concluded that the PjBL Model with the STEM Approach can improve the science problem-solving abilities of junior high school students.

Worksheet Development based on RE-STEM for Science Literacy and Character Arifah, Tutik; Trisnowati, Eli; Singgih, Suwito; Muhlisin, Ahmad; Siswanto, Siswanto; Juliyanto, Eko; Ismawati, Riva; Dewantari, Nuryunita; Rahayu, Rina
Tadris: Jurnal Keguruan dan Ilmu Tarbiyah Vol 7 No 2 (2022): Tadris: Jurnal Keguruan dan Ilmu Tarbiyah
Publisher : Universitas Islam Negeri Raden Intan Lampung

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.24042/tadris.v7i2.12846

Abstract

There have been several cases that reflect the moral and character decline of Indonesian students. Based on some previous studies that have been carried out, ethnoscience and STEM-based worksheet can improve scientific literacy skills and grow students’ character. The aims of this research are to test the feasibility of RE-STEM-based (Religious, Ethnosains-Science, Technology, Engineering, and Mathematics) science worksheet to improve students' scientific literacy and character, and to find out the students' responses to science worksheet based on RE-STEM as an effort to improve students’ scientific literacy and character. This research applies the development research method with the ADDIE model. The sources of data in this study are the results of expert validations and student response questionnaires, while the research subjects are the experts and students. Data collection techniques and instruments in this study used the expert validation sheets and student response questionnaire sheets. The data analysis technique consists of two things namely the worksheet feasibility test using the V'Aikens value, and the student response test using the Likert scale of student responses which is then converted to a score interpretation table of five criteria. The results showed that the validity of the developed worksheet was categorized as valid with an average V'Aikens value of 0.86, so that the product developed was feasible to use, while the students’ response after using such the developed worksheet is very good with a percentage of 86.17 percent. Thus, the developed RE-STEM worksheet has accomplished the validity requirements and received a good response from students, so that it can be implemented in the learning process.
Dampak Home Industry Anyaman Bambu terhadap Kehidupan Sosial Ekonomi Masyarakat Desa Ringinagung Kecamatan Magetan Kabupaten Magetan Rahayu, Rina; Malawi, Ibadullah; Sudarmiani, Sudarmiani
Journal Social Society Vol. 5 No. 1 (2025): Januari - Juni 2025
Publisher : Pustaka Digital Indonesia

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.54065/jss.5.1.2025.732

Abstract

Pentingnya memahami kontribusi industri rumahan terhadap peningkatan kesejahteraan masyarakat desa, serta dampak sosial yang ditimbulkannya menjadi urgensi dilakukannya penelitian ini. Industri rumahan atau home industry memiliki peran penting dalam mendorong pertumbuhan ekonomi lokal, terutama di daerah pedesaan. Salah satu jenis industri tersebut adalah home industry anyaman bambu yang berkembang di Desa Ringinagung, Kecamatan Magetan, Kabupaten Magetan. Tujuan penelitian ini adalah untuk mendeskripsikan: (1) perkembangan home industry anyaman bambu di Desa Ringinagung, dan (2) dampaknya terhadap kehidupan sosial ekonomi masyarakat setempat. Metode yang digunakan adalah deskriptif kualitatif, dengan teknik pengumpulan data berupa wawancara mendalam, observasi, dan dokumentasi. Informan dalam penelitian ini terdiri dari pemilik usaha, karyawan, tokoh masyarakat, dan warga sekitar. Validitas data diperoleh melalui triangulasi sumber, sementara analisis data dilakukan menggunakan model interaktif dari Miles dan Huberman. Hasil penelitian menunjukkan bahwa keberadaan home industry anyaman bambu diinisiasi oleh salah satu warga desa sebagai upaya menciptakan lapangan kerja dan meningkatkan pendapatan keluarga. Perkembangan industri ini terlihat dari meningkatnya jumlah tenaga kerja, variasi produk, serta jangkauan pemasaran. Dampak positif yang dirasakan masyarakat meliputi tersedianya lapangan pekerjaan, peningkatan pendapatan, dan kesejahteraan hidup. Namun demikian, terdapat pula dampak negatif berupa lunturnya nilai-nilai sosial seperti pola hidup sederhana dan gotong royong. Dengan demikian, dapat disimpulkan bahwa home industry anyaman bambu memberikan dampak signifikan terhadap kehidupan sosial dan ekonomi masyarakat Desa Ringinagung

Enhancing Science Literacy and Collaboration Skills Through the RADEC Learning Model in Junior High Schools Sofira, Anis; Rahayu, Rina; Trisnowati, Eli
Jurnal Pendidikan MIPA Vol 26, No 3 (2025): Jurnal Pendidikan MIPA
Publisher : FKIP Universitas Lampung

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.23960/jpmipa.v26i3.pp1852-1869

Abstract

Collaboration and science literacy skills are key indicators in the current learning era. Collaboration trains students to actively engage and make decisions together, while science literacy equips them to think critically and face the challenges of the Industrial Revolution. However, in reality, both skills remain below average among students. This gap highlights the need for an effective learning model to address the problem. Several studies have shown that the Read, Answer, Discuss, Explain, and Create (RADEC) learning model can improve these abilities through a structured and student-centered approach. The objectives of this study are to analyze the effectiveness of the RADEC learning model in improving students' science collaboration and literacy. This research used a quasi-experimental nonequivalent control group design. The sample consisted of class VIII C (experimental) and VIII D (control), selected through purposive sampling. Data were obtained from a collaboration skills questionnaire and students’ pretest and posttest scores to assess improvements in science literacy skills. The results showed that (1) the RADEC model is effective in improving students' science collaboration skills from the t-test with sig (2-tailed)-value is less than 0.05 which means that the structured RADEC model can facilitate the development of affective and cognitive aspects to create a high collaborative learning environment and (2) the RADEC model is effective in improving students' science literacy skills from the t-test with sig (2-tailed)-value is less than 0.05 which means that the RADEC model through its stages is able to build better conceptual understanding to develop students' science literacy significantly. This study concludes that the RADEC learning model is effective in improving the science collaboration skills and science literacy of junior high school students.    Keywords: RADEC, science collaboration skill, science literacy.
